At its Main, a rubber air spring—frequently often called an air bag—is a sophisticated mechanical element that makes use of compressed air sealed within a flexible rubber chamber to provide elastic support. As opposed to common metal springs that depend only on product deformation, rubber air springs harness the compressibility of gas to realize their operation. This fundamental big difference lets them to deliver a smoother, much more controlled response to various hundreds and highway conditions, producing them a really perfect option for modern automobiles and industrial programs.
The Performing basic principle of the rubber air spring is both of those sophisticated and very powerful. Within the sealed chamber, compressed air is preserved in a force ordinarily starting from 0.five to one MPa. Every time a load is used—including the body weight of the car or truck or maybe the effects of uneven terrain—the air In the chamber compresses. This compression cuts down the peak with the spring when at the same time reducing The interior volume. Consequently, the stiffness from the spring raises, permitting it to assistance heavier loads extra correctly. Conversely, in the event the load is minimized, the air expands, raising the height and volume of your chamber though cutting down stiffness. This dynamic adjustment makes sure that the program constantly adapts to changing disorders, providing steady overall performance and luxury.

Rubber air springs aren't a a single-measurement-matches-all Remedy; they are available in numerous configurations created to match diverse programs and efficiency wants. The principal classifications are primarily based on their Operating deformation modes, which determine how the rubber composition responds to tension and motion. Capsule-variety air springs depend upon the deflection in the rubber bladder to attain elastic deformation. These may be further classified into solitary, hyperbolic, and multi-curved patterns, Every offering one of a kind features regarding versatility and cargo distribution.
Membrane-variety air springs, Alternatively, operate in the rolling or curling motion of the rubber diaphragm. This structure permits smoother deformation and usually brings about decrease stiffness within the usual working vary. Due to this, membrane air springs tend to be most popular in programs where comfort and ease and gentle reaction are prioritized. Hybrid air springs combine the benefits of each capsule and membrane forms, offering a well balanced Answer that provides both energy and adaptability.
Yet another significant aspect of air spring technological know-how lies in its Handle devices, particularly the excellence concerning locking and unlocked airbag techniques. In a very locking method, the airbag is sealed with a set degree of gas and is not connected to an exterior air resource. The enclosed air acts as a constant elastic medium, keeping dependable behavior for the duration of compression and rebound. Although this simplicity can be advantageous in specific situations, it restrictions the system’s ability to adapt to modifying ailments.
Unlocked units, by contrast, are connected to an external air supply and equipped with peak Management valves or very similar equipment. This configuration allows the air spring to maintain a constant height no matter load versions. Even as the weight within the program alterations, more compressed air may be launched to maintain the specified situation. This ends in a far more steady organic vibration frequency, making certain steady trip high quality and improved managing. Due to this, unlocked devices tend to be the most generally Utilized in contemporary applications, particularly in motor vehicles wherever effectiveness and comfort are paramount.
